Why Orchid Roots Matter

  • Healthy roots = more flowers. Roots absorb water and nutrients, fueling blooms.
  • Green, plump roots indicate hydration and vigor; shriveled or brown roots signal stress.
  • Orchid roots often photosynthesize, so they also help the plant make energy.

Key Tips for Thriving Orchids

1️⃣ Proper Watering

  • Water once a week or when roots feel dry, depending on your environment.
  • Avoid waterlogging—orchids hate sitting in water.

2️⃣ Right Light

  • Bright, indirect light is ideal.
  • Too little light → fewer flowers; too much → leaf burn.

3️⃣ Air Circulation

  • Roots need air to stay healthy.
  • Use well-draining orchid mix (bark, moss, or a combination).

4️⃣ Fertilize Carefully

  • Use orchid-specific fertilizer at half strength every 2–3 weeks during growing season.

5️⃣ Repot When Needed

  • Every 1–2 years, refresh the potting medium to prevent root rot and encourage flower production.

6️⃣ Monitor Humidity

  • Orchids thrive in 40–70% humidity.
  • Low humidity → shriveled roots and poor flowering.

💡 Secret Many People Overlook:
Even if your orchid has plenty of flowers, healthy roots are the foundation. Treating roots well ensures blooms year after year.
